		<description>Early spring fishing is starting to heat up sheepshead are chewing on any tide stage some redfish most of the redfish are in the surf right now better on a rising tide. We fished Tuesday March 16th and caught and released 10 sheepies and 5 redfish in the 10 to 20lb class. with the water temperature on the rise Pompano should be starting to show any day preferred temp 67 degrees.</description>

		<description>That&#039;s right the fall fishing season has some of the best fishing to offer, the big King Mackeral are on fire right now. The offshore fishing is hot and getting hotter. I went offshore last Monday and tagged and released 1 Blue Marlin and 2 White Marlins and had another Blue Marlin on. Now that&#039;s pretty hot. I took a group of 6 guys the other day for 12 hrs and caught 15-25 lb kings and 6 30-40lb Amberjacks and had a little time too do some offshore trolling and caught 2 wahoos and 3 Bull Dolphin, fishing like that just dosen&#039;t get any better and we didn&#039;t even catch any Red Snapper!</description>
